January 27, 2021, 9:30 AM - 12:30 PM @ Webinar - Your Desk
A business plan is a road map to steer your business in the right direction and an essential component of success. It is also the key to securing funding from banks and investors. Writing your business plan requires a holistic analysis of your business, which we will detail in this course. Topics include: Business mission, vision, and values Market/competitive analysis Marketing goals Business operations and organizational structure Financial analysis and sales projections Small business accounting and compliance *Intended Audience: pre-venture, start-up

January 29, 2021, 10:00 AM - 11:30 AM @ Webinar - Your Desk
MBE, WBE, DBE, SBA 8(a), WOSB – which one is the right certification for your woman-owned business? If your business is majority minority-owned (51% or greater) and you want to have more opportunities for government contracting, you need to take this webinar! We will describe the different types of minority and women-owned certifications accepted at the federal & state levels so that you can determine which is best for your business.
